partnership. About King’s
Global Health Partnerships King’s
Global Health Partnerships (KGHP) works with health facilities, academic
institutions and governments to strengthen health systems and improve the
quality of care in four countries: Somaliland, Sierra Leone, the Democratic
Republic of Congo, Gambia and Zambia. We bring together health, academic and
international development
expertise from King’s College London, the UK’s National Health Service (NHS)
and our international partners to: v Educate, train
and support healthcare workers v Strengthen
healthcare and training institutions v Enhance national health policies and systems. We connect
UK and African health professionals, providing training, mentoring and hands-on
support; and undertake collaborative research to inform policy and practice. We
also support our partners by providing access to funding, networks and
development opportunities. Through these long-term partnerships and our global
volunteering scheme we promote skills and knowledge exchange, and mutual
learning that contribute to building a stronger health workforce and improved
quality of healthcare both internationally and in the UK. Deliverables This
